    How MDR1 Gene Mutation Impacts Medication Safety in Dogs

    Medication safety is paramount for our beloved canine friends’ health and well-being. While most medications prescribed for dogs are generally safe when administered correctly, a subset of dogs may be at risk due to a genetic mutation known as the mdr1 gene mutation. In this article, we will look at the prevalence of the MDR1 gene mutation, how it affects drug safety in dogs, and how dog owners and doctors may deal with this inherited tendency.

    Learning About the MDR1 Gene Mutation

    The MDR1 (Multi-Drug Resistance 1) gene, also known as ABCB1, encodes

    P-glycoprotein. This protein plays a crucial role in transporting drugs and toxins out of cells, including those in the blood-brain barrier and other tissues. In dogs with a normal, non-mutated MDR1 gene, this protein functions effectively, helping to protect the body from harmful substances.

    However, some dog breeds carry a mutation in the MDR1 gene, rendering the P-glycoprotein less functional. This genetic mutation affects the dog’s ability to efficiently eliminate certain drugs and toxins, leading to a higher risk of adverse reactions and toxicity when exposed to specific medications.

    The Impact on Medication Safety

    Increased Sensitivity to Medications: Dogs with the MDR1 gene mutation are more sensitive to a range of medications that are substrates for P-glycoprotein. These medications include commonly prescribed drugs like ivermectin (used to treat parasites), loperamide (an anti-diarrheal), and several chemotherapy drugs. In dogs with the MDR1 mutation, these drugs may accumulate at higher levels, potentially leading to severe side effects or toxicity.

    Risk of Neurological Symptoms: One of the most concerning aspects of the MDR1 gene mutation is its impact on the central nervous system. When dogs with this mutation are exposed to drugs that affect the brain, such as ivermectin or certain tranquillizers, they can experience neurological symptoms like seizures, disorientation, and tremors. These symptoms can be fatal in extreme circumstances.

    Individual Variation: It’s important to note that not all dogs with the MDR1 gene mutation will react the same way to medications. Each dog will respond differently, varying in intensity. Some may tolerate medications cautiously, while others may experience adverse effects even at low doses. Therefore, dog owners must know their pet’s genetic status and work closely with veterinarians to determine safe treatment options.

    Prevalence and Testing

    The MDR1 gene mutation is more prevalent in dog breeds, particularly herding breeds like the Collie, Australian Shepherd, and Border Collie. However, it can also occur in other species and mixed-breed dogs. To ensure medication safety, especially when dealing with potentially problematic drugs, veterinarians may recommend genetic testing to determine if a dog carries the MDR1 mutation.

    Thankfully, genetic testing is now readily accessible and may be carried out with just a blood or cheek swab sample. Knowing a dog’s MDR1 gene status allows veterinarians to make informed decisions about which medications are safe and appropriate for that individual.

    Conclusion

    The MDR1 gene mutation is a genetic predisposition that significantly impacts dog medication safety. Dog owners and veterinarians must be aware of this mutation, particularly in breeds that carry it. By identifying dogs with the MDR1 mutation through genetic testing, veterinarians can select safer medications for these individuals, thus reducing the risk of adverse reactions and toxicity.
